U.S. patent number D564,239 [Application Number D/291,043] was granted by the patent office on 2008-03-18 for surface pattern for a paper product. Invention is credited to Andrea Lapenna, Ruggero Mecchi.

Description



The sole FIGURE is a plan view of one side of the surface pattern for a paper product showing our new design;

The broken lines shown around the borders of the FIGURE merely indicate that a specific length and width of paper product form no part of the claimed design, and that the claimed design repeats uniformly throughout the length and width of the paper product. The broken lines do not form any part of the claimed design.
